Line sketch refers to the drawing that is needed prior to commencement of the construction work. It also provides specific ideas on what should be constructed.

Plan, section and elevation are three major parts of the construction to obtain the idea and accomplish the specific plan for the construction. Plans belong to more like strategic drawings where you search for organizational strategies.

Sections are more of like spatial strategies. From section and elevation, it is possible to know the thickness, width, height etc.

A site plan refers to a large scale drawing that demonstrates the full area of the site for the current or projected development. Site plans, together with location plans, are essential for planning applications.

In various cases, site plans are developed on the basis of a series of desk studies and site investigations.
